Add support for loading extensions (issue #1947)

- Add CefRequestContext::LoadExtension, CefExtension, CefExtensionHandler and
  related methods/interfaces.
- Add chrome://extensions-support that lists supported Chrome APIs.
- Add CefBrowserHost::SetAutoResizeEnabled and CefDisplayHandler::OnAutoResize
  to support browser resize based on preferred web contents size.
- views: Add support for custom CefMenuButton popups.
- cefclient: Run with `--load-extension=set_page_color` command-line flag for
  an extension loading example. Add `--use-views` on Windows and Linux for an
  even better example.

// Load an image icon at different scale factors. The image representations are
// expected to be 16 DIP in size. For example, if |icon_name| is "image" then
// the expected file names are "image.1x.png" for the 1x scale image (16 pixels)
// and "image.2x.png" for the 2x scale image (32 pixels).
CefRefPtr<CefImage> LoadImageIcon(const char* icon_name);
